How Can Buyers Assess the Quality of Used Snow Blades?
Quality assessment of used snow blades involves inspecting the cutting edges for wear, checking hydraulic components, and verifying welds and mounting points for structural integrity. Reviewing maintenance history and choosing refurbished units from trusted manufacturers like Rettek ensures reliable performance and reduces the risk of unexpected failures.

Which Features Differentiate High-Performance Used Snow Blades?
High-performance used snow blades feature durable steel or carbide cutting edges, adjustable blade angles, universal skid steer mounts, and replaceable wear parts. Refurbished units may include updated hydraulic systems and secure quick-attach mechanisms, ensuring consistent operation and extended service life even under demanding winter conditions.

Table: Criteria for Evaluating Used Snow Blades
| Criteria | Description | Impact |
|---|---|---|
| Blade Material | Steel or carbide edge quality | Determines durability |
| Mounting System | Universal, quick-attach compatibility | Facilitates installation |
| Hydraulic Function | Cylinder condition, leaks | Affects operational efficiency |
| Refurbishment Level | Factory repairs and parts replacement | Enhances lifespan |
